- Sabiaceae is in a clade of basal eudicots separate from Ranunculales.
- The appearance of the first sabiaceae has been dated to 122-118 million years ago.
- The Angiosperm Phylogeny Website, however, suggests the addition of Sabiaceae to the eudicot order Proteales would be sensible.
- The Sabiaceae are a group of flowering plants that are included in the Eudicots clade, where they form part of the basal level.
